新闻中心

EEPW首页 > 手机与无线通信 > 设计应用 > P2P与NGN结合的IPTV控制架构的研究

P2P与NGN结合的IPTV控制架构的研究

作者:时间:2009-08-06来源:网络收藏

  ●CDN-MF可根据CDN-CF的设置进行分级,并能够在CDN-CF的下,从上级或同级的CDN-MF处获取所需要的媒体内容。(6)功能实体( CF):针对UE进行

本文引用地址:http://www.eepw.com.cn/article/157907.htm

●将P2P机制引入之后,P2PUE在下载流媒体内容的同时,自身也存储了部分的流媒体内容,供其他P2PUE下载使用。在P2PCF中保存了流媒体内容分片信息在P2PUE上的存储信息和P2PU的在线状态。
  ●P2PCF通过与性能测量功能的交互,获取与用户接入网相关的资源使用信息(如接入网剩余带宽等)。
  ●在接收到P2PUE的内容请求消息后,P2PCF根据流媒体内容在其他用户上的存储信息、CDN-CF为该内容传送分配的CDN-MF信息、接入网资源的使用信息等调用资源调度算法,为该P2P流媒体用户计算各部分内容的存储位置。

(7)资源接纳控制功能(RACF):负责为非P2P用户的流媒体内容下载进行资源预留,以保障流媒体业务质量。资源接纳控制功能为中定义的功能实体。

(8)性能测量管理点:负责对接入网的性能进行测量。目前采用的是业务或应用分配固定带宽的方式,已不能适应P2P过程中实时流媒体高带宽高突发高QoS需求的要求。性能测量功能能够获取接入网流媒体业务的QoS参数(如端口或链路的吞吐量、延迟、丢包率等)并上报给P2PCF。P2PCF根据性能测量功能提供的监测结果和运行状态对媒体流做出适时的自动调整,可以更好地提供QoS保证,实现对资源的动态反馈控制。

4 典型工作流程

由于普通用户终端和P2P用户终端的控制方式、工作方式和服务质量保证机制都不尽相同,本对普通用户终端和P2P终端分别设计了不同的机制和流程,作为示例,图2和图3分别给出了两种终端从业务请求、媒体资源调度和内容传送的工作流程。

图2 普通终端工作流程

图3 P2P终端工作流程

4.1 普通终端的工作流程

图2是普通终端的工作流程示例。

(1)用户通过普通用户终端发起业务请求。
  (2)SCF判断终端类型为普通用户终端,则调用RACF执行资源预留,以便为普通用户的业务提供服务质量保证。关于RACF的资源预留过程,可参见ITU-T和TISPAN的相关规定。
  (3)SCF根据用户所在的地理位置、用户类型等信息选择为该用户服务的CDN-CF,并向CDN-CF发送媒体资源请求。
  (4)CDN-CF用户请求的节目、CDN-MF的负载情况等信息进行资源调度,为用户选择合适的CDN-MF为其服务;并向所选择的CDN-MF发送媒体资源请求。
  (5)CDN-MF可能需要从本域的其他CDN-MF处获得节目相关的媒体信息。

如果所请求的节目内容在本域内不存在,CDN-CF需要通过上级CDN-CF选择保存有节目内容的管理域,然后CDN-CF和保存有节目内容的管理域中的CDN-CF进行交互,并控制CDN-MF从该域获取相关的媒体资源。

当CDN-MF准备节目内容之后向CDN-CF发送媒体资源响应。

(6)CDN-CF向SCF回送响应,SCF和RACF交互执行资源接纳控制,之后将CDN-MF的地址等信息传送给用户终端。
  (7)用户终端从CDN-MF获取媒体内容。

4.2 P2P终端的工作流程

图3是P2P终端的工作流程示例。

(1)用户通过P2P用户终端发起业务请求。
  (2)会话控制实体收到业务请求后,根据用户所在的地理位置、用户类型等信息选择为该用户服务的CDN-CF,并向CDN-CF发送媒体资源请求。
  (3)CDN-CF用户请求的节目,CDN-MF的负载情况,用户类型等信息进行资源调度。对于P2PUE,CDN-CF为用户选择合适的 P2PCF作为P2PUE后续网络控制点。CDN-CF将为该用户选择的P2PCF地址等信息发送给SCF,SCF将该响应发送给用户。
  (4)P2PUE向P2PCF发起媒体下载请求。
  (5)P2PCF接收到用户请求之后,首先向CDN-CF请求计算节目各分片对应的CDN-MF列表。这样P2PCF可以根据一定的策略将CDN-MF的地址融合在最终传送给P2PUE的对等节点列表中,如为了提高面向用户的响应速度,可以控制P2PUE接入到CDN-MF获取第一个分片或后续几个分片。P2PCF 还可以将CDN-MF作为某个分片的备选地址,当P2PUE在尝试列表中的其他对等节点失败时,仍然可以从CDN-MF获得分片。
  (6)P2PCF从性能测量管理点获取接入网资源占用的情况,作为资源调度的重要依据。性能测量管理点可以周期性的向P2PCF上报接入网的情况。
  (7)获得相关信息后,P2PCF根据接入网资源占用情况、从CDN-CF获取的CDN-MF列表、存储相关资源的P2P终端状态,生成供P2PUE下载节目片段的列表。
  (8)P2PCF将列表发送给P2PUE,P2PUE根据列表和相应的P2P终端交互获取节目片段。
  (9)在用户观看和/或下载节目的过程中,P2PUE定期或根据一定的触发条件(如完成几个分片下载后)向P2PCF上报本终端上存储的流媒体节目片段的信息,供P2PCF计算列表时。

5 结束语

本文中给出的P2P与的IPTV控制,关键是将,CDN和P2P相结合,目的是在一定范围内实现P2P终端之间的资源共享。针对P2P技术特点设计了对应的可控、可管和业务质量保障和机制,可以为相关提供新思路。

p2p机相关文章:p2p原理



上一页 1 2 下一页

评论


相关推荐

技术专区

关闭